ADI: Adaptive Coloration
How does protective coloration affect survival success from predators?

Your Task:You and your group will perform an investigation to determine the effect of an adaptation (protective coloration) on survival from predators.
![Page 4: ADI: Adaptive Coloration](https://reader036.fdocuments.net/reader036/viewer/2022062302/56816532550346895dd7b8be/html5/thumbnails/4.jpg)
Materials:
Skittles-represents prey in varying colors in populationConstruction paper -represents different environmentsPredator Goggles
Safety Precautions: determine if anyone in your group has any food allergies, all group members need clean hands. Do NOT wear predators goggles unless seated and performing your experiment.
![Page 5: ADI: Adaptive Coloration](https://reader036.fdocuments.net/reader036/viewer/2022062302/56816532550346895dd7b8be/html5/thumbnails/5.jpg)
Procedure:
1. Select one person to be your predator-this person will wear the goggles when during the experiment
2. Use blue, red, green and yellow environments (construction paper)3. Place all skittles on one of the environments in a single layer4. Predator will wear goggles and collect all the skittles they can in 15 seconds-timed by group members5. After collection, group will count and record the skittle colors and numbers6. Repeat steps 3-5 for each color environment
(construction paper)7. If time, repeat entire experiment with another
predator.
